The Wayans Brothers’ Claims Working With Harvey Weinstein Was A Horrible Experience

Marlon Wayans and Harvey Weinstein
Marlon Wayans and Harvey Weinstein

The original writers of the Scary Movie franchise, the Wayans brothers, revealed that working with Harvey Weinstein and his brother Bob Weinstein on Scary Movie film series projects was a horrible experience. In a brutally honest interview with Variety, they spoke about how the former Hollywood producer booted them out of their franchise after letting them work in the first two installments, Scary Movie and Scary Movie 2. Marlon Wayans told the outlet,

Advertisement

“[The Weinstein’s are] not the best or the kindest people to be in business with. They’re very much an evil regime, I guess. They do what they want to do how they do it — and it can be rude and quite disrespectful. We couldn’t come to terms on the deal. It’s like, ‘If you don’t want to pay for the jokes, have somebody else do it.’”

Harvey Weinstein was banned by the Academy
Harvey Weinstein

The American scriptwriter further recalls that Harvey Weinstein hired other writers for the Scary Movie 3, which resulted in him and his brothers firing from the franchise. He explained,

“We read on Christmas Eve that they were going with someone else for [‘Scary Movie 3’]. We probably could have sued or whatever, but part of us was like, ‘All you can do is allow us to create something new.’ I could write a book on that whole thing, honestly. They definitely still owe us money, lots of money. What they did was really bad business.”

The first two films of the Scary Movie franchise: Scary Movie and Scary Movie 2, written by the Wayans brothers, became commercially hit projects at the time of their release, and each film grossed millions of dollars at the global box office.
